USAGE SUMMARY

The phrase "after extensive testing" is correct and usable in written English.
It can be used to indicate that something has been thoroughly evaluated or examined before making a conclusion or decision. Example: "The product was released to the market after extensive testing to ensure its safety and effectiveness."

Expert writing Tips

Best practice

When using "after extensive testing", ensure that the nature and scope of the testing are clear to the reader. Briefly mention what was tested and the key parameters examined to provide context and credibility.

Common error

Avoid implying that "after extensive testing" guarantees absolute certainty or perfection. Testing can reduce risks, but unforeseen issues may still arise. Acknowledge the possibility of residual uncertainty.

FAQs

How can I use "after extensive testing" in a sentence?

You can use "after extensive testing" to indicate that a product, process, or theory has been thoroughly evaluated before being implemented or accepted. For example, "The new software was released "after extensive testing" to ensure it was bug-free".

What are some alternatives to "after extensive testing"?

Alternatives include "following thorough evaluation", "subsequent to rigorous assessment", or "based on comprehensive analysis", depending on the specific context and desired emphasis.

Is it redundant to say "after extensive testing and evaluation"?

While "testing" and "evaluation" can overlap, using both can emphasize that both practical tests and analytical assessments were conducted. However, it's generally more concise to use just ""after extensive testing"" or "after thorough evaluation" unless you need to highlight both aspects.

What details should I include when using "after extensive testing"?

Ideally, specify what was tested, the types of tests conducted, and the key results or conclusions drawn from the testing process. This adds credibility and context to your statement. For example, "After extensive testing of the engine's components, it was approved by the authorities."
